Despite reports showing of BlackBerry's expansion plans, the company is experiencing a rough patch in Venezuela. According to CONATEL (National Telecommunications Commission), BlackBerry planned to expand in 2012 by 45%. However, the BlackBerry brand saw only modest growth in 2012 as many consumers purchased used phones or phones on the black market.
